Use Destination As
Connected Number
[UseDestinationAsConnect
edNumber]
Enables the device to include the Called Party Number, from outgoing
Tel calls (after number manipulation), in the SIP P-Asserted-Identity
header. The device includes the SIP P-Asserted-Identity header in 180
Ringing and 200 OK responses for IP-to-Tel calls.
ï‚§ [0] Disable (default)
ï‚§ [1] Enable
Notes:
ï‚§ For this feature to function, you also need to enable the device to
include the P-Asserted-Identity header in 180/200 OK responses, by
setting the AssertedIDMode parameter to Add P-Asserted-Identity.
ï‚§ If the received Q.931 Connect message contains a Connected Party
Number, this number is used in the P-Asserted-Identity header in
200 OK response.
ï‚§ The parameter is applicable to ISDN, CAS interfaces.
Caller ID Transport Type
[CallerIDTransportType]
Determines the device's behavior for Caller ID detection.
ï‚§ [0] Disable = The caller ID signal is not detected - DTMF digits
remain in the voice stream.
ï‚§ [1] Relay = (Currently not applicable.)
ï‚§ [3]
Mute = (Default) The caller ID signal is detected from the Tel side
and then erased from the voice stream.
58.10.5.2 Call Waiting Parameters
The call waiting parameters are described in the table below.
Table 58-46: Call Waiting Parameters
Parameter Description
Enable Call Waiting
[EnableCallWaiting]
Enables the Call Waiting feature.
ï‚§ [0] Disable
ï‚§ [1] Enable (Default)
If enabled and the device initiates a Tel-to-IP call to a destination that is
busy, it plays a call waiting ringback tone to the caller. The tone is
played only if the destination returns a 182 "Queued" SIP response.
Note: The device's Call Progress Tones (CPT) file must include a Call
Waiting ringback tone.
[Send180ForCallWaiting] Determines the SIP response code for indicating Call Waiting.
ï‚§ [0] = (Default) Use 182 Queued response to indicate call waiting.
ï‚§ [1] = Use 180 Ringing response to indicate call waiting.
